Trump doesn’t rule out arresting California Gov Gavin Newsom over LA riot chaos and says he needed to save metropolis from mob
DONALD Trump refused to rule out arresting California Governor Gavin Newsom over his dealing with of the Los Angeles riots.
The pair have been buying and selling blows since Newsom slammed Trump’s resolution to ship federal troops into the town to quell immigration raid rioters.
Trump has despatched round 4,000 of the Nationwide Guard and 700 Marines into LA, the place they’ve clashed violently with protesting mobs and been given to make arrests
The Governor accused Trump of producing the flare-ups, saying his actions have been “akin to authoritarian regimes” – and was dismissed as “incompetent” in return.
He vowed his state is “suing Donald Trump” for “creating worry and terror to […] violate the US structure”.
Trump has beforehand toyed with the thought of arresting Newsom, and refused to rule it out in an interview with the New York Post.
Trump’s border czar Tom Homan had warned that anybody, together with public officers, can be arrested in the event that they obstructed federal regulation enforcement.
On Sunday, Newsom goaded Trump over the threats, saying in a MSNBC interview: “Come after me, arrest me. Let’s simply get it over with, powerful man.”
Requested immediately if he’s going to arrest and cost Gavin Newsom, Trump stated: “Effectively, he is not doing a great job.
“In concept you could possibly, I assume. It is nearly like a dissipation of duties. No one’s ever seen something prefer it.”
Earlier than Wednesday’s interview, Newsom shared his ideas on the arrest threats.
He stated: “The President of the United States simply known as for the arrest of a sitting Governor.
“It is a day I hoped I’d by no means see in America. I do not care in the event you’re a Democrat or a Republican it is a line we can not cross as a nation that is an unmistakable step towards authoritarianism.”
Trump comply with up with a brutal takedown of Newsom’s report in workplace – which included blaming him for the devastating wild fires that ravaged elements of LA in January.
Trump stated: “First he had his wildfires that burned down half the place […] I informed them water, get the water from the pacific north west […] I obtained the water to go down.
“They have been utilizing environmental as a cause to not give water. They have been defending a sure kind of fish – which by the best way has not carried out properly.
“He ought to have carried out it [redirected the water supply] in my first time period. You would not have had the fires.”
Interviewer Miranda Devine then requested a couple of much-disputed telephone name between Trump and Newsom – with every swearing to a unique model of occasions.
The President claimed he rang to debate sending in Nationwide Guardsmen – however Newsom branded him a “stone-cold liar”.
Newsom insists he “saved making an attempt to carry up” the scenario in LA, however that Trump veered onto different topics.
Nonetheless, Trump doubled down as we speak and stated: “In fact I did [talk about it]. The telephone name was to deploy the troops.
“I stated: ‘You are metropolis is burning down, your state is in unhealthy bother.’
“All I would like is him to do a great job […] he is doing a poor job.”
In an effort to checkmate Newsom, Trump brandished a screenshot exhibiting a 16-minute name between the 2 at 1:23am on June 7.
Newsom doesn’t dispute that the decision occurred – however maintains that Trump “by no means as soon as introduced up the Nationwide Guard”.
Trump landed different private jibes, mocking the California Excessive-Pace Rail challenge which has run over funds and claiming that, with out him, Newsom “would not have LA”.
He stated: “Between the fires and the riots, there can be nothing left. You’ve a governor that is incompetent, a mayor that is extremely incompetent.”
